2. Tinuiti
For enterprise eCommerce and retail brands that need scaled, full-funnel media management, Tinuiti stands as one of the largest independent performance marketing agencies in the US. Their core strength lies in connecting media spend directly to commerce outcomes, especially across complex retail media networks like Amazon and Walmart. Tinuiti moves beyond basic campaign management to offer integrated strategies that span search, social, streaming TV, affiliate marketing, and customer lifecycle channels like email and SMS.

What sets Tinuiti apart is its deep, recognized partnerships with major platforms. As a Google Premier Partner, Amazon Ads Advanced Partner, and Meta Business Partner, their clients often gain access to beta programs and new ad products before they become widely available. This access can provide a significant first-mover advantage. For instance, a DTC brand could work with Tinuiti to test a new interactive ad format on Instagram or a new targeting feature within Amazon's DSP weeks before competitors are even aware of the tool's existence, allowing them to capture market share and gather performance data that informs their long-term strategy.
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
Tinuiti’s service model is built for businesses with significant media budgets that require sophisticated analytics and cross-channel coordination. Their inclusion of advanced measurement services, such as marketing-mix modeling (MMM), demonstrates a commitment to proving value at the executive level. For example, a CMO can use Tinuiti's MMM report to show the board exactly how much a 10% increase in CTV ad spend is projected to lift in-store sales, justifying the budget allocation. To effectively work with them, it's beneficial to have a clear grasp of your metrics, and you can explore this guide on measuring return on marketing investment to prepare for those conversations.
- Best For: Large DTC brands, enterprise retailers, and B2B companies with complex, multi-channel marketing needs and substantial ad spend.
- Key Differentiator: Elite platform partnerships and a strong focus on retail media and marketplace performance (Amazon, Walmart, Instacart).
- Pricing: Custom pricing based on scope and media spend. Their model is best suited for brands with meaningful monthly ad budgets, often starting in the tens of thousands per month.

3. Wpromote
Wpromote operates on the principle that brand building and performance marketing are two sides of the same coin. This independent agency champions a "brandformance" approach, merging creative storytelling with rigorous data analysis to drive measurable results. They are a strong choice for mid-market to enterprise companies looking to break down the silos between their brand and demand-generation teams, ensuring that every piece of creative content is directly tied to a performance outcome.
What distinguishes Wpromote is its proprietary technology, Polaris IQ. This platform moves beyond standard analytics to provide clients with forecasting, budget allocation models, and competitive benchmarking. It gives marketers a forward-looking view, allowing them to answer practical questions like, "If we increase our paid search budget by 20%, what is the projected impact on MQLs and revenue next quarter?" This forecasting ability, combined with a forward-thinking focus on the AI-driven search era (LLM readiness and advanced GEO-targeting), makes them an ideal partner for brands preparing for the next evolution of digital advertising.
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
Wpromote’s integrated service model combines media, creative, and strategy under one roof, making it a powerful ally for brands that need a cohesive full-funnel strategy. Their approach is particularly effective for consumer brands that must capture attention and drive sales simultaneously. For example, a CPG brand might use Wpromote to run a top-of-funnel connected TV campaign to build brand recall while simultaneously executing a bottom-funnel Google Shopping campaign optimized for immediate conversions, with both efforts informed by Polaris IQ's data. This integrated approach ensures the brand message seen on TV is consistent with the product benefits highlighted in the shopping ad.
- Best For: Mid-market to enterprise-level B2C, DTC, and even B2B companies that want an integrated approach to creative, media, and data.
- Key Differentiator: The Polaris IQ analytics and forecasting platform, which offers predictive insights that go beyond typical reporting dashboards.
- Pricing: Custom proposals are created after a discovery process. Their comprehensive model is designed for companies with significant marketing budgets and complex goals.

4. NP Digital
Founded by marketing luminary Neil Patel, NP Digital has expanded into a global performance marketing agency that serves a wide spectrum of clients, from nimble startups to established enterprises. The agency is built on a foundation of integrating paid media with a deep-seated expertise in organic search. Their service stack is a full-funnel offering, covering paid search, social, programmatic, SEO, content creation, email marketing, and conversion rate optimization (CRO), all designed to work in concert.

What makes NP Digital a distinct choice among performance marketing agencies is its strong SEO pedigree, which informs its entire strategy. While many agencies treat paid and organic channels as separate disciplines, NP Digital builds them to compound one another. For instance, a practical application of this is using the high-converting ad copy and keywords from a successful Google Ads campaign to inform the titles, meta descriptions, and content of their SEO blog posts. This creates a powerful feedback loop where ad spend actively de-risks and accelerates long-term organic strategy. Clients also benefit from the agency's ecosystem of proprietary tools like Ubersuggest and AnswerThePublic, which can provide a data advantage in content and search strategy.
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
NP Digital is engineered for brands that want a unified approach to growth, combining immediate paid wins with long-term organic asset building. Their integrated teams ensure that performance creative and CRO are not afterthoughts but are baked into media buying from the start. A B2B SaaS company, for example, could work with them to run LinkedIn Ads targeting specific job titles for lead generation while simultaneously building a library of high-intent blog posts optimized for search terms like "best project management software for agencies." This ensures they capture both immediate demand and future organic traffic from all angles.
- Best For: SMBs to enterprise-level businesses seeking a balanced paid and organic growth strategy. Particularly strong for companies where SEO and content are central to customer acquisition.
- Key Differentiator: A powerful combination of SEO/content expertise and a full suite of paid media services, creating compounding returns across channels.
- Pricing: Custom proposals based on scope and needs. They can accommodate a wider range of budgets than many large enterprise-only agencies, but specific retainers will vary.

5. Brainlabs
For brands that believe marketing should be treated as a science, Brainlabs offers a rigorously data-driven approach to performance. This integrated media agency operates on a foundation of experimentation, automation, and a direct line to revenue impact. They blend performance media execution across search, social, and programmatic with in-house SEO, conversion rate optimization (CRO), performance creative, and influencer marketing, positioning themselves as a partner for businesses that prioritize a test-and-learn culture.

What makes Brainlabs distinct is its deep-seated 'marketing science' ethos. This isn't just a talking point; it's a core operational model. Their teams are structured to constantly challenge assumptions through methodical testing. For example, a SaaS company might work with Brainlabs to run a series of controlled experiments on Google Ads, testing not just ad copy but also bidding strategies against specific lead-quality scores from their CRM. This moves beyond simple A/B testing of a headline to a more scientific method of proving that, for example, "a Target CPA bidding strategy is 15% more effective at generating enterprise-level leads than a Maximize Conversions strategy." This is driven by automation and scalable media management.
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
Brainlabs' model is built for businesses ready to invest in a culture of experimentation and data-centric optimization. Their services are designed to work in concert, where insights from a CRO test on a landing page can immediately inform the creative direction for a programmatic display campaign. The inclusion of integrated analytics and martech services ensures that the data infrastructure is in place to measure these complex interactions. This makes them one of the performance marketing agencies that truly connects campaign activity to business results.
- Best For: Mid-market to enterprise-level brands, high-growth tech companies, and any business prioritizing a scientific, test-and-learn approach to marketing.
- Key Differentiator: A strong culture of experimentation and data science, combined with automation-led optimization and integrated performance creative services.
- Pricing: Custom pricing based on scope of work. Their model is best suited for clients with significant media budgets and a need for multi-channel integration.

6. Seer Interactive
For organizations that value deep analytical rigor and transparent, integrated strategies, Seer Interactive offers a data-first approach to performance marketing. As a B Corp-certified agency, Seer combines a strong sense of purpose with a relentless focus on driving results through paid media, SEO, analytics, and conversion rate optimization (CRO). Their core philosophy is built on the idea that SEO and paid media should not operate in silos but work together to create compounding gains, a perspective that appeals to businesses looking for sustainable, long-term growth.

What makes Seer a standout among performance marketing agencies is its commitment to public research and data transparency. The team frequently publishes findings and methodologies, giving prospective clients a clear view into their analytical process before even signing a contract. This culture of open-source knowledge demonstrates a confidence in their methods and a commitment to educating the industry. For a B2B SaaS company, this might mean seeing a practical example of how Seer uses search query data from a Google Ads campaign to inform the keyword strategy for new blog content, effectively using ad spend to validate which topics are worth a 3,000-word deep-dive for SEO.
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
Seer's model is designed for mid-market to enterprise-level clients who are ready to move beyond channel-specific tactics and embrace a unified digital strategy. Their emphasis on integrating paid and organic search is a key function; for example, they might analyze which PPC keywords convert best and then double down on SEO for those terms to capture high-intent traffic organically, reducing long-term customer acquisition costs. This provides a clear, actionable insight: "Our top-converting paid keyword is 'cloud security compliance checklist.' Let's create the definitive SEO-optimized guide and downloadable checklist for that term." Their B Corp status also resonates with mission-driven brands seeking a partner whose values align with their own.
- Best For: Mid-market and enterprise B2B, SaaS, and healthcare companies that want a data-driven partner for integrated SEO and paid media.
- Key Differentiator: A deep, publicly-demonstrated analytics culture and a proven methodology for combining paid search insights with organic growth strategies.
- Pricing: Custom proposals based on project scope and needs. Their model is best suited for organizations with established marketing budgets prepared for a significant investment in growth.

7. Directive
For B2B SaaS companies that need to translate marketing efforts directly into measurable pipeline and revenue, Directive has purpose-built its model to address this specific challenge. They move beyond top-of-funnel metrics like clicks and impressions to focus on what SaaS executives and investors truly care about: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R),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C), and payback period. Their "Customer Generation" methodology integrates paid media, SEO, CRO, and revenue operations into a single, cohesive engine designed to acquire and convert high-value customers.

What distinguishes Directive is its end-to-end alignment with the B2B SaaS sales cycle. Instead of treating channels in isolation, they connect them to specific revenue stages. For example, a LinkedIn Ads campaign isn't just about generating leads; it’s about generating SQLs that have a high probability of closing. This is achieved by integrating performance design directly into campaigns, ensuring landing pages and ad creative are optimized for demo or trial sign-ups, not just generic whitepaper downloads. Their focus on revenue operations provides the critical attribution framework needed to prove which channels are influencing deals, giving marketing leaders CFO-ready reports that can answer questions like, "What was the exact CAC for the deals influenced by our Q2 LinkedIn campaign?"
Core Capabilities and Ideal Client Fit
Directive’s services are explicitly designed for software companies where the primary goal is generating qualified pipeline and accelerating sales velocity. They are one of the few performance marketing agencies that embed CRO and performance design into their core offering, recognizing that driving traffic is only half the battle. This integrated approach ensures that the valuable, expensive traffic they generate has the highest possible chance of converting. A practical application of this is A/B testing a "Request a Demo" landing page's headline, form fields, and social proof in concert with a live Google Ads campaign to lower the cost per qualified demo in real-time, directly impacting the sales pipeline.
- Best For: B2B SaaS companies, particularly those in growth or scale-up stages, that need a marketing partner who understands their business model and revenue metrics.
- Key Differentiator: A singular focus on B2B SaaS with a methodology (Customer Generation) that directly ties marketing activities to pipeline and ARR.
- Pricing: Custom pricing based on scope and strategic objectives. Their model is best suited for established SaaS businesses with dedicated growth budgets, as engagements are comprehensive.

The Decision-Making Checklist: From Theory to Hire
Moving from this article to a signed contract requires a methodical approach. Use this structured checklist to guide your internal evaluation and external vetting process, ensuring you cover all critical bases before committing.
1. Define Your Primary Objective (Your "North Star" Metric)
Before you send a single email, anchor your search to a specific, measurable goal. An agency can't hit a target you haven't defined.
- For B2B SaaS: Is your primary need Marketing Qualified Leads (MQLs) or pipeline velocity? An agency like Directive, with its focus on B2B pipeline, might be a strong fit. Actionable Insight: Decide if you need more names at the top of the funnel (MQLs) or help closing deals at the bottom (pipeline velocity) to guide your choice.
- For DTC/eCommerce: Is it Return on Ad Spend (ROAS) or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C)? A firm like Wpromote or Tinuiti, which excels at multi-channel commerce, would be a logical starting point. Actionable Insight: If your margins are tight, focus on CAC. If you're scaling for market share, focus on ROAS.
- For Community-Led Growth: Are you trying to build an audience, generate authentic conversations, and drive traffic from niche communities? A specialist like Reddit Agency is built for this exact purpose. Actionable Insight: This is a fit if your product requires trust and education, which is best built through authentic conversation, not ads.
2. Audit Case Studies for True Relevance
Don't be swayed by impressive logos alone. Dig deeper to find evidence that an agency has solved problems similar to yours.
Actionable Tip: Look for case studies that mention not just the industry but also the company size and specific challenge. Ask a potential agency, "Can you show me a case study for a company that was generating under $5M ARR when they started with you?" This forces them to provide relevant proof, not just their biggest success story.
3. Evaluate Their Tech Stack and Process Transparency
The tools an agency uses are a direct reflection of their sophistication and efficiency. A modern agency should be able to articulate its technology stack and how it contributes to better results. When evaluating potential partners, consider what cutting-edge platforms and technologies they use. Top-tier performance marketing agencies often leverage the latest in SEO technology, like the best tools for SEO agencies, to gain a competitive advantage for their clients.
Equally important is their reporting process. Ask for a sample report. Is it a clear, data-driven document that ties back to your KPIs, or is it a vanity report filled with confusing metrics? The best performance marketing agencies provide clarity, not complexity. An actionable report will not just show what happened, but also recommend what to do next based on the data.
4. Assess Cultural Fit and Communication Style
This is the most overlooked yet critical step. This agency will become an extension of your marketing team. During the discovery calls, pay close attention to their communication style.
- Do they listen more than they talk?
- Are they asking insightful questions about your business model? (e.g., "What's your customer LTV? How does that impact your target CAC?")
- Do you feel like you are speaking with a strategic partner or a salesperson reading from a script?
A strong cultural fit ensures a smoother, more collaborative, and ultimately more successful partnership. The goal is to find a team that challenges your assumptions while working alongside you toward a shared vision of growth.
